What are some good books on AI ethics?

Acemoglu, D. and Johnson, S. (2023). Power and Progress: Our Thousand-Year Struggle Over Technology and Prosperity.

Werthner, H. et al. (eds.) (2024). Introduction to Digital Humanism: A Textbook.

Bostrom, N. (2024). Deep Utopia: Life and Meaning in a Solved World.

Chalmers, D. (2022). Reality+: Virtual Worlds and the Problems of Philosophy.

Rus, D. and Mone, G. (2024). The Heart and the Chip.

Farahany, N. A. (2023). The Battle for Your Brain: Defending the Right to Think Freely in the Age of Neurotechnology.

Jongepier, F., & Klenk, M. (Eds.). (2022). The Philosophy of Online Manipulation. Taylor & Francis.

Kissinger, H. A., et al. (2024). Genesis: Artificial Intelligence, Hope, and the Human Spirit.

Miller, C. (2022). Chip War.

Vallor, S. (2024). The AI Mirror: How to Reclaim Our Humanity in an Age of Machine Thinking.

Kurzweil, R. (2024). The Singularity is Nearer.

Scharre, P. (2023). Four Battlegrounds: Power in the Age of Artificial Intelligence.

Miller, S., and others. (2022). National Security Intelligence and Ethics.

Schneier, B. (2023). A Hacker's Mind.

Lewis, M. (2023). Going Infinite: The Rise and Fall of a New Tycoon.

Marcus, G. (2024). Taming Silicon Valley.

Broussard, M. (2023). More Than a Glitch: Confronting Race, Gender, and Ability Bias in Tech. MIT Press.
